NFL Survivor League Picks – Survivor Pool Targets and Avoids (Week 15)

For all of you who chose the Colts, on my advice, and were subsequently knocked out, it’s not the end of the world. The Texans are the favorites to win their division, so you can bet against Brock Osweiler in the playoffs and win your survivor money back!

I'm here, as always, to try and help you identify the best survivor pool targets and avoids for Week 15 of the NFL season.  I will be trying something new this week. If you're still alive, you've used 20 or so teams thus far. So, I will be picking all 16 games, in order of my favorite games to least favorite, to give you more plays.

Survivor Picks - Rankings for Week 15

Seahawks -15 vs. Rams - This game will be over in five minutes. Seattle just got thrashed, and returns home to face the Rams, who just fired their head coach.

Falcons -13.5 vs. 49ers - Easy pick if you haven't chosen the Falcons yet.

Packers -7 @ Bears - The Packers have won three straight to get themselves back into the playoff mix. The last time the Bears beat the Packers at home was 2010. The Packers continue their win streak in Chicago.

Bills -10 vs. Browns - I really thought the Browns would win last week, but it wasn't meant to be. The Bills are in desperation mode to stay alive in the playoff race, even though their season is basically over. I'm sure the players will fight for Rex Ryan's job. How could you even lose to the Browns at home?

Redskins -5 vs. Panthers - Each week I like the Redskins more and more. Their offense has so many weapons, but their defense is iffy. That's fine this week because the Panthers have struggled on offense all year. The Redskins will win this with ease.

Steelers -3.5 @Bengals - If you've held onto the Steelers this long, it's time to use them. The Steelers looked phenomenal on Sunday in Buffalo. Everything was clicking, except for Ben Roethlisberger. The Steelers would have won by 30 if not for his three interceptions. However, Roethlisberger is 12-2 in his career in Cincinnati. He loves playing there. I think the Steelers put up at least 40 this week.

Raiders -3 vs. Chargers - The Raiders have 10 days to prepare for this game. The talent on the Raiders is far superior to San Diego's. The Raiders will be able to score 30 in this game. That doesn't bode well for the Chargers who are averaging 20 points over their last four weeks.

Cowboys -7 vs. Bucs - If Dak Prescott struggles in this one, the Tony Romo murmurs will grow louder and louder. I expect the Cowboys to take care of business on Sunday Night Football.

Chiefs -6 vs. Titans - The Chiefs are rolling, and people think they are the most complete team in the AFC. Some talking heads even think they're the best team in the AFC. I'm scared all of this talk goes to their head. But then I look at the stats and see Marcus Mariota completed a grand total of six passes on Sunday and got the win. Mariota will have to step up in one of the loudest places to play. Chiefs win by a field goal.

Texans -6 vs. Jaguars - The Texans won on Sunday because of their defense, not Brock Osweiler. Osweiler threw for 147 yards, no touchdowns, and a pick. I know the Jaguars are awful and usually find a way to beat themselves, but I don't know how anyone could bet on Brock Osweiler in their survivor pool.

Ravens -6 vs. Eagles - I wonder how the Ravens fare on a short week off a hard fought game in New England. The Eagles have nothing to lose so that scares me. I also don't know if the Ravens can score enough to win.

Cardinals -2.5 vs. Saints - These teams are so frustrating. The Cardinals special teams is atrocious. And the Saints defense is terrible. This game is likely to come down to a special teams mishap.

Patriots -3.5 @Denver - I'm sure the large majority of people have taken the Patriots already. If not, don't use them this week. Denver has been a tricky place for Brady and Belichick throughout their careers.

Vikings -4 vs. Colts - Not worth a look.

Giants -4 vs. Lions - Who would you rather trust in this one? Eli Manning who should have thrown three interceptions on Sunday night, or Matthew Stafford who is injured? This game will come down to the last minute.

Dolphins -2.5 @ Jets - This game will be on Saturday Night in the Meadowlands. Rivalry games always scare me. And who knows if Ryan Tannehill will be gimpy or not? Stay away.
